617 Squadron was formed at RAF Scampton in 1943 in order to attack dams in the Ruhr Valley using the Barnes Wallis 'bouncing bomb'.
The Eder and Mӧhne dams were destroyed in the Dambusters raid, Bomber Command thus disrupting German industry in WWII.
